For the TV anime series "A Tale of the Secret Saint" (Original title: "Tensei shita Daiseijo wa, Seijo de aru koto o Hita Kakusu"), the first key visual and four additional voice actors have been announced. The key visual illustration is by character designer Satomi Kurita.

The expanded cast includes Yukari Tamura as Clarissa Abernesy, Shunichi Toki as Enoch, Daiki Yamashita as Fabian Weiner, and Miyuri Shimabukuro as Charlotte. The series, premiering in October, tells the story of Fia, who in a previous life was a "Great Saint" with overwhelming abilities. After regaining her memories, she tries to hide her powers to live as a knight.

The voice actors commented on their roles: Yukari Tamura described her character Clarissa as an impressive personality who combines a strict, commanding side with a playful, girlish side. Shunichi Toki, who plays Enoch, found a personal connection to his character, who becomes very talkative on the subject of magic. Daiki Yamashita, who portrays Fia's friend Fabian, emphasized his extremely good character, while Miyuri Shimabukuro, who voices Charlotte, highlighted her character's vulnerability and purity.

The main roles are played by Shion Wakayama as Fia, Shinnosuke Tokudome as Zabiria, and other stars such as Yuichiro Umehara and Nobunaga Shimazaki. The series is directed by Tomoe Makino, and the anime is produced by FelixFilm.
